PM Narendra Modi to Meet Top Bureaucrats for Governance Review Today

Theindiapostdaily.com – Narendra Modi, India’s Prime Minister, has convened a gathering with senior government officials on 30 June, according to news agency PTI. The session will address key reforms and administrative updates, with a focus on enhancing the quality of life and business environment. This meeting marks Modi’s second major engagement with the bureaucratic elite in under two months.

Reform Agenda and Institutional Priorities

Following his return from Seychelles, Modi will review progress on initiatives aimed at simplifying governance and advancing people-centric policies. Officials are expected to present detailed updates on their ministries’ operations and achievements in implementing reforms. The emphasis will remain on ensuring efficient execution of government tasks, particularly those benefiting citizens.

“Modi has consistently stressed that the government’s goal is to deliver comfort to people’s lives and streamline administrative processes,” said sources.

Economic Growth and Vision for Viksit Bharat

Recent economic data highlights a 7.8% growth in the first quarter of the financial year 2025-26, driven by robust domestic demand and increased public spending. This surpasses the 7% growth recorded in the prior fiscal year, with the full-year rate rising to 7.7% from 7.1%. The prime minister reiterated his commitment to the ‘Viksit Bharat’ vision during a ministerial meeting on 21 June, outlining strategies to boost opportunities for youth and improve living standards.

Reform Express and Systemic Transformation

Modi’s ‘Reform Express’ initiative, launched earlier, has prioritized systemic changes over the past decade. The government claims these efforts have significantly transformed administrative frameworks and enhanced citizen welfare. During the June 21 meeting, he emphasized the need for continuous focus on “Ease of Living” and “Ease of Doing Business,” setting the stage for today’s discussion with top secretaries.

The attendees will include key figures such as PK Misha, Shaktikanta Das, and Cabinet Secretary TV Somanathan. These leaders are likely to align on the next phase of reforms and ensure alignment with the 2047 target of making India a developed nation.
